Sustainable Livestock Indicators open for public consultation
This stage of the consultation will run until 20 November and aims to attract comments on the Guidebook from opinion leaders and organisations at all stages of the livestock supply chain.
Proforest has played a key role in developing the Guidebook, which aims to encourage use of the indicators to support sustainability. As well as writing the drafts, designing and managing the development process, we have also facilitated the working group that is developing the text, in line with ISEAL international guidelines for participatory multistakeholder processes. We also conducted field tests on the proposed indicators.
The Guidebook is a self-assessment tool, which allows the user to evaluate their own performance - or that of an organisation within their supply chain.

The GTPS has made it clear that it will not supervise, endorse, certify or issue any report or label to users of the Indicators, nor will it authorize any user to issue statements or use the GTPS trademark.
GTPS president, Fernando Sampaio, has said: “The intention of this Guidebook is to be inclusive. We want to hear from those who are just beginning the journey towards sustainability to those already seeking to demonstrate achieved results. We are sure that all members in the value chain can become even more sustainable”.
Proforest will collate the responses to the consultation and the Guidebook is expected to be published in mid-2016.
